Subject: DR drill results — Ladlefactor scaling calculator

Team, Thursday's drill restored the Ladlefactor recipe-scaling service from cold backup in 34 minutes, within target. One gap: the restore runner stalled waiting on manual vault entry. For the next drill, the on-call should have it ready in advance; the recovery passphrase is noted just below.

vault phrase of fafop-hahop = ralys-kasion-normir-belix-silys-fendor

## Support

Known issue: Rexfall builds intermittently fail DNS resolution against the Quillmere staging resolver. Symptoms: timeouts on artifact fetch, roughly 1 in 20 runs. Workaround: retry the job; do not restart the resolver pod. Fix is tracked for the 4.2 release. If retries fail three times consecutively, escalate before tagging the release. Send escalation details to the infra rotation.

escalation mailbox, kaweg-kahif: druwyn.sordor@nelvroworks.corp

// RENDER_PASS_LIMIT: max transform passes for the Quillmark pipeline.
// Context for new folks: each markdown doc runs through sanitize,
// shortcode expansion, and table normalization. Expansion can emit
// new shortcodes, so we cap recursion here rather than risk a loop.
// Raising this past 6 caused pathological render times on the
// Fernbrook docs corpus, so don't touch it without benchmarks.
// If output looks truncated, check pass exhaustion in the logs first.
// The value was last validated against the build identified below.

build token for fahip-hawip: htk4_cea5

Subject: Handover — Gridwren crossword generator

Handing off the Gridwren release. Nightly puzzle generation is stable; the only open item is the symmetry validator flaking on 21x21 grids. Builds publish automatically at 02:00, but the publish step needs a signed manifest. The signing key on-call should use is included below.

release key, taduf-yajef: bky13_uGiieNoy5KKUY